Justin Bieber 'studying to become a Hillsong church minister' in 2021
7News.com.au ^ | 01/01/2021

Posted on 01/01/2021 7:13:18 PM PST by SeekAndFind

Pop star Justin Bieber is reportedly studying to become a Hillsong church minister.

The news comes after the firing of preacher Carl Lentz, who was Bieber’s spiritual adviser after it was revealed Lentz had cheated on his wife.

A source told OK! Magazine that Bieber had no plans to give up his musical career, The New York Post reports.

The source said Bieber felt there was “a bigger calling out there for him.”

“He wants to be a full-fledged minister (in 2021),” the source said.

Bieber, 26, said Hillsong had “saved” him from his dark years of drugtaking, public meltdowns, arrests and erratic behaviour.

He became the church’s best-known member - and its most famous choir singer.

Other celebrities associated with Hillsong include Bieber’s wife Hailey and Kylie and Kendall Jenner.

Hillsong, which describes itself as a “contemporary Christian church,” was founded in 1983 in Sydney.

It’s since grown to include locations in more than 20 countries.
